Installing the Shaft
The Shaft holds the Wheels you are balancing.
Tip
To install the Shaft:
Locate the Shaft Assembly and the Mounting Bolt from the parts supplied with the Balancer.
Clean the Shaft Assembly by removing the shipping grease and any debris that has accumulated.
Put the Shaft Assembly into place next to the Shaft Housing and hold it there.
Note:
Put the Mounting Bolt into the end of the Threaded Shaft and begin tightening it.
Before fully tightening the Mounting Bolt, make sure the Alignment Marks (witness marks) are
aligned (see drawing below).
Not necessarily to scale. Not all components shown.
Tighten the Mounting Bolt into place.
